Bipolar support groups allow those who share a common diagnosis or interest to come together. This is besides the everyday medication that must be taken by a bipolar disorder victim, to offer emotional support. These people come together to share ideas and offer ideas on how to cope. While most support groups are usually led by someone who has experience in these kinds of meeting, it is not an important factor. What is important here is to just “SHARE IDEAS,” because mothers, parents or patients can form a bipolar support group and help those that are interested.
A Suitable Place
In your garage, a hall or even inside your house, every group must have a place to meet and available when you as a group need it. Another important factor here is that it must be comfortable. Sitting in a circle rather than a church style setup is your ideal sitting set up.
Some Rules to be followed
While you as a group will make your own rules later on, there are some important points that must be emphasized every time you meet.
Confidentiality: everything shared inside a meeting must not be said or used outside the meeting place.
No other sources: quoting from the bible or famous people must not be allowed into your meetings and everything shared must be from personal experience.
No preaching: not be tolerated are words such as don’t do this or don’t do that.
Offer suggestions: Use non threatening suggestion. All suggestions must be from personal experience like; “my child had that same thing and I did this” or “ I went through the same experience and I did this.”
No gossip: dragging somebody’s name down in these meetings must not be allowed.
JUST LISTEN: Most would come to a meeting not to have their problem solved but to have an opportunity to put out of their system all the frustrations of being involved with this mental illness. This cannot be emphasized enough.
First Goal
The primary goal of most bipolar support groups is to ensure that no one living with bipolar disease or this mental condition feel alone again, while at the same time providing important emotional support. Improving the physical health and well being of those taking part, support groups are more than just a safety net for patients or caregivers.
Other Functions
A critical foundation for those trying to cope with the disorder, in some places bipolar support groups are also called special interest groups (SIG), who form an important part for many health organizations. Support groups help in the daily everyday struggles and fill the emptiness of having medication. Informing about the new advancements in bipolar treatment or therapies available, support groups generally helps patients to cope and serve as educators.
Support Groups by Online
With modern technologies at our doorsteps, many have found this type of support network ideal for those living in rural areas or those who are scared of leaving their homes. Many use online support as a backup to the existing bipolar support groups in their area.
The Italian language is, together with French, Romanian, Portuguese and Spanish, a direct descendant of Latin, and the first written sample of it dates back to the end of the tenth century. However, it wasn’t until four more centuries passed that the Italian language became standardized and took its current shape.
In today’s time, there are about seventy million individuals that speak Italian. Most of whom live in San Marino, Vatican, Switzerland and Italy but there are also a multitude of communities that speak Italian in the South America, United States, Slovenia, Malta and Croatia.
The Italian language is well known for its beautiful and diverse dialect. Some linguists may even go as far as to state that there is a different language spoken in each Italian city. The nearest dialects to standard Italian are Tuscan, Romanesco, Umbrian and Laziale and on the other side Sicilian and Neapolitan are so far from Italian as to be almost considered different languages.
The Italian alphabet consists of twenty-one main letters, with an additional five being used solely in foreign names. The Italian language remains fresh from borrowing German, French and English words, while staying true to the original vocabulary that derives from Latin. Italian word and phrases also find their way into the vocabularies of foreign countries, usually when talking about art, music or food.
The main features of Italian grammar are coupled with many of the other Romance languages thanks to its deep Latin roots. Nouns are marked for gender and number, adjectives agree with nouns, verbs are marked for person and number and agree with the subject and the word order is in most cases Subject-Verb-Object etc.
It is a relatively easy language to learn for a person already speaking a Romance language due to the many similarities they share. Interestingly, a pattern has emerged of natives of English and Germanic languages attempting to pick up Italian.

Non verbal communication in the form of body language is a subtle and unconscious means of communicating. People communicate through their bodies in the form of facial expressions, posture, hand gestures and even in the way they move their eyes. Folding our arms is an example of communicating. It can convey a number of meanings depending on the situation.
If someone replies to your question or is talking with you, notice the movement of the eyes. If there is an involuntary movement of the pupils to the left, then chances are the person is lying. This is simply because the person has to think of a story or create a lie before replying. Of course, accomplished liars will always maintain a steady eye contact: which in itself is a gesture that can be interpreted in a number of ways.
The point is very simple. Reading and understanding body language can be very tricky. It requires experience, knowledge and judgment. However there are a quite a few rules that have standard interpretation. For instance and upright and relaxed posture indicates social confidence. Most body gestures have to be interpreted in context. Knowledge of cultural influences is also essential to read and interpret body language.
Remember that reading body language is an art that has to be cultivated over a period of time. It can however pay off in a number of ways. Besides being able to read the intentions or state of minds of other people it is also possible for you to understand your own body language and the image that you are projecting of yourself.
It is a good idea to make a beginning in understanding human body language. Read about the topic and then become a keen observer of the unspoken gestures of communication that other people make.
Learning about body language will help you to learn more about your own personality. It will help you to evaluate yourself and make changes in the way you think and interact with other people.

The northern part of Spain is the origin of Spanish. It spread out to the Kingdom of Castile. Castilian is another name for Spanish. The expansion of the Spanish Empire to the Americas, Asia Pacific and Africa spread Spanish further. This expansion took place between the fifteenth and nineteenth century. Today the language is recognized as an official language in the United Nations, the Organization of Ibero-American States, the European Union, the African Union, the Latin Union, the Organization of American States, the North American Free Trade Agreement, the Union of South American Union and the Caricom. Spanish is either the official language or one amongst other official languages in the countries of Chile, Cuba, Colombia, Argentina, Costa Rica, Bolivia, El Salvador, Guatemala, Ecuador, Dominican Republic, Mexico, Nicaragua, Panama, Honduras, Paraguay, Uruguay, Venezuela and Peru besides Spain, Puerto Rico, the U.S, and Equatorial Guinea.
There are many reasons why Spanish is becoming more popular. Economic activities that are linked to Spanish speaking countries are major reasons. This includes trade and tourism. Increase in the popularity of Spanish is visible in Portugal, Brazil, Italy, France and the United States.
There is an increased interest in learning Spanish. They want to learn the more functional language that can make sure that they are effectively able to communicate with Spanish speaking people with whom they have to deal with in ordinary day to day life. The benefits of arts and crafts such as drawing and coloring for kids are frequently argued by child development experts, educators and parents alike… especially so for the real impact they have on child development. However, it is difficult to argue with the top three reasons why we should all encourage the children in our care to take part in arts and crafts.
Creativity – If you were to ask a cross section of individuals what is the first personality characteristic that arts and crafts will develop in a young child – most would answer ‘creativity’. And they are certainly correct. Everyone has natural talents and skills and it is possible to improve and boost them… even if you only have a little natural talent. Creativity enables your child to try out and benefit from new
ideas, options and alternatives in a future career. Kids learn to do things in new ways and literally profiting from thinking “out of the box”.
Perseverance - Perseverance is perhaps the single most important quality for any successful business person, sportsman, professional or individual.In fact, most well-known accomplishments in life have been attributed to perseverance alone. Arts and crafts improve everyone’s level of perseverance. For instance, children learn to keep trying until they complete the task, be it a sculpture or a coloring in sheet. If something goes wrong… they are encouraged to persist by trying new ways and means and the pay-off is a wonderful piece of art that they have created.
Concentration – Akin to having perseverance, developing concentration is another quality well-worth having as an individual. Drawing, coloring, sculpting, painting and even doodling will definitely teach your child to focus on one specific task at hand… ignoring other distractions. In short they overall concentration will definitely improve.

I know for a fact when I was growing up, most of my friends hated reading as there as so many 'easier' and more fun things to do.
Audio books have now made it possible for children to get better access to materials that they don't like reading.
Of course they must still read, but reading any material and still hearing it makes the reading much more interesting.
Many schools have now taken audio books not just to the homes of their students but also in the classrooms.
Experts in the educational sector have agreed that audio books in the classrooms go a long way to help students more than normal books, especially those students who are just beginning to read or those who have difficulty in reading.
Below are 8 specific benefits of using audio books for students:
1. Using audio books to teach children in school gives them "variety", instead of just listening to their teacher, they benefit from the change that comes with "another" teacher.
2. You can find audio books that are specifically made to make learning entertaining, it's a much more fun way of teching.
3. An audio book being played in the classroom will free up the teacher time, they can spend more time preparing exciting lessons and other tasks.
4. For children with reading difficulties, they can slowly follow the readings from audio books until it feels comfortable to read.
It's a very powerful way of improving learning skills as all children have to do is listen to an audio book while reading the printed words.
5. Audio books save money. You wouldn't have to buy 30 seperate books, one audio book can be listened to all students at one time.
6. When a child becomes tired they will not have the motivation to read.
Most importantly, popular stories that children love, will be very interesting for them to listen to.
7. You'll find that kids actually prefer audio books to physical books. It feels much more comfortable for them to "listen" to an audio book than "read" a book.
8. Audio books also have children deal with the pronunciation of certain words that they would have difficulty with merely reading them. By hearing the pronunciation and seeing it printed, they would better grasp it.
All in all, most children find it a great deal of fun listening to a lesson on audio, rather than having to read it. That is why children spend a lot of time watching movies, rather than reading.
There is no wonder why more and more schools are taking advantage of the current technology and using audio books when teaching.
